TCNT was created in 2011 as a non-profit corporation to utilize advocacy, education, and communication, focused on key stakeholders, to advance transit projects in North Texas. TCNT advocates for the advancement of transit projects in our region by educating the public on the benefits of transit, engaging with local elected officials to encourage their support of transit, working with the transit agencies across the region to collaboratively advance transit, and encouraging utilization of the systems to increase ridership.”

Purpose

The purposes for which TCNT is formed are those set forth in its certificate of formation, as it may be from time to time amended, including:
1. Educate decision-makers on the benefits of public transportation.
2. Demonstrate business community support for transit to local and state elected officials.
3. Promote a positive image of local transit agencies.
4. Encourage collaboration among all regional transit agencies to advance key initiatives.
5. Advocate for increased funding and transit-supportive policies.
